-/* File : example.i */
-%module example
-
-%{
-#include <unistd.h>
-#include <ffi.h>
-%}
-
-/* A wrapper for execlp() using libffi to handle an arbitrary
- number of arguments */
-
-%typemap(in) (...) {
- char **argv;
- int argc;
- int i;
-
- argc = PyTuple_Size(varargs);
- argv = (char **) malloc(sizeof(char *)*(argc+1));
- for (i = 0; i < argc; i++) {
- PyObject *o = PyTuple_GetItem(varargs,i);
- if (!PyString_Check(o)) {
- PyErr_SetString(PyExc_ValueError,"Expected a string");
- SWIG_fail;
- }
- argv[i] = PyString_AsString(o);
- }
- argv[i] = NULL;
- $1 = (void *) argv;
-}
-
-/* Rewrite the function call, using libffi */
-%feature("action") execlp {
- int i, vc;
- ffi_cif cif;
- ffi_type **types;
- void **values;
- char **args;
-
- vc = PyTuple_Size(varargs);
- types = (ffi_type **) malloc((vc+3)*sizeof(ffi_type *));
- values = (void **) malloc((vc+3)*sizeof(void *));
- args = (char **) arg3;
-
- /* Set up path parameter */
- types[0] = &ffi_type_pointer;
- values[0] = &arg1;
-
- /* Set up first argument */
- types[1] = &ffi_type_pointer;
- values[1] = &arg2;
-
- /* Set up rest of parameters */
- for (i = 0; i <= vc; i++) {
- types[2+i] = &ffi_type_pointer;
- values[2+i] = &args[i];
- }
- if (ffi_prep_cif(&cif, FFI_DEFAULT_ABI, vc+3,
- &ffi_type_uint, types) == FFI_OK) {
- ffi_call(&cif, (void (*)()) execlp, &result, values);
- } else {
- free(types);
- free(values);
- free(arg3);
- PyErr_SetString(PyExc_RuntimeError, "Whoa!!!!!");
- SWIG_fail;
- }
- free(types);
- free(values);
- free(arg3);
-}
-
-int execlp(const char *path, const char *arg1, ...);

-/* A wrapper for printf() using libffi */
-
-%{
- typedef struct {
- int type;
- union {
- int ivalue;
- double dvalue;
- void *pvalue;
- } val;
- } vtype;
- enum { VT_INT, VT_DOUBLE, VT_POINTER };
- %}
-
-%typemap(in) (const char *fmt, ...) {
- vtype *argv;
- int argc;
- int i;
-
- $1 = PyString_AsString($input);
-
- argc = PyTuple_Size(varargs);
- argv = (vtype *) malloc(argc*sizeof(vtype));
- for (i = 0; i < argc; i++) {
- PyObject *o = PyTuple_GetItem(varargs,i);
- if (PyInt_Check(o)) {
- argv[i].type = VT_INT;
- argv[i].val.ivalue = PyInt_AsLong(o);
- } else if (PyFloat_Check(o)) {
- argv[i].type = VT_DOUBLE;
- argv[i].val.dvalue = PyFloat_AsDouble(o);
- } else if (PyString_Check(o)) {
- argv[i].type = VT_POINTER;
- argv[i].val.pvalue = (void *) PyString_AsString(o);
- } else {
- free(argv);
- PyErr_SetString(PyExc_ValueError,"Unsupported argument type");
- SWIG_fail;
- }
- }
-
- $2 = (void *) argv;
-}
-
-/* Rewrite the function call, using libffi */
-%feature("action") printf {
- int i, vc;
- ffi_cif cif;
- ffi_type **types;
- void **values;
- vtype *args;
-
- vc = PyTuple_Size(varargs);
- types = (ffi_type **) malloc((vc+1)*sizeof(ffi_type *));
- values = (void **) malloc((vc+1)*sizeof(void *));
- args = (vtype *) arg2;
-
- /* Set up fmt parameter */
- types[0] = &ffi_type_pointer;
- values[0] = &arg1;
-
- /* Set up rest of parameters */
- for (i = 0; i < vc; i++) {
- switch(args[i].type) {
- case VT_INT:
- types[1+i] = &ffi_type_uint;
- values[1+i] = &args[i].val.ivalue;
- break;
- case VT_DOUBLE:
- types[1+i] = &ffi_type_double;
- values[1+i] = &args[i].val.dvalue;
- break;
- case VT_POINTER:
- types[1+i] = &ffi_type_pointer;
- values[1+i] = &args[i].val.pvalue;
- break;
- default:
- abort(); /* Whoa! We're seriously hosed */
- break;
- }
- }
- if (ffi_prep_cif(&cif, FFI_DEFAULT_ABI, vc+1,
- &ffi_type_uint, types) == FFI_OK) {
- ffi_call(&cif, (void (*)()) printf, &result, values);
- } else {
- free(types);
- free(values);
- free(args);
- PyErr_SetString(PyExc_RuntimeError, "Whoa!!!!!");
- SWIG_fail;
- }
- free(types);
- free(values);
- free(args);
-}
-
-int printf(const char *fmt, ...);
